Job Description
• Process end-to-end semi-monthly payrolls, including but not limited to timesheets, garnishments, benefits, taxes and variable payments, while ensuring compliance with federal, state/provincial, and local regulations
• Calculate, validate, get approval for, and process monthly commissions across Sales, Customer Success, and GTM teams with 100% accuracy and on-time delivery in collaboration with our Revenue Operations team
• Audit and maintain accurate records of payroll and commission documentation and transactions
• Support the accounting operations team in the administration of Scout (research respondent) incentive payments
• Serve as the primary point of contact for all employee compensation inquiries, including responding to payroll, commissions, and incentive disputes in a professional and timely manner
• Collaborate with People, Finance, Revenue Operations, Legal teams in the administration of payroll and on payroll-related matters including commissions, benefits, taxation, and year-end reporting
• Support month-end close, annual audits and other payroll-related projects, including year-end reporting preparation
• Support end-to-end processing of international payrolls across multiple countries in coordination with external payroll vendors
• Identify and implement improvements in payroll and commission systems and workflows to enhance efficiency and accuracy
• Lead internal and external payroll and 401(k) audits
• Help to develop and build, in conjunction with the Revenue Operations team, compensation calculators and models, both to administer the program and to support individual employees.
Job Requirements
- 4+ years in payroll, compensation, revenue ops, or finance with ownership of payroll and/or commissions processes (preferably both)
- Incredible attention to precision and detail–a "no errors" mindset
- Strong understanding of federal, state, and local payroll tax regulations and wage and hour laws
- Experience with data analysis in Excel and Google Sheets, including advanced formulas, pivot tables, array functions, and Apps Script automation
- Salesforce experience required — able to query, reconcile, and validate GTM data
- Experience with associated accounting entries related to payroll and commissions
- Experience with the calculation and administration of variable compensation plans for general employees and sales employees
- Strong problem-solving and communication skills, with the ability to interact with employees at all levels
- Ability to work directly with internal customers and process stakeholders in a highly professional and effective manner
- Proven track record in designing and implementing compensation strategies.
- Ability to work independently and man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ment
- A team mindset and eagerness to jump in wherever needed—no task is too small!
